What is the name of the drapery that shows the norman conquest?

The Bayeux Tapestry is the drapery that shows the Norman Conquest


Who led the Norman conquest of England?

The Norman Conquest was led by William the Duke of Normandy.

What is an Anglo-Norman?

An Anglo-Norman is a Norman who settled in England after the Norman Conquest, or a descendant of one.
